How can we check BP without stethoscope
In this case the procedure is same except you place your hand on radial pulse. You can read systolic pressure only by this method.
- Explain the procedure to the patient. In case patient is coming for first time to check the blood pressure explain to the patient that, patient may feel tight when the cuff is inflated.
- Tell the patient to relax. Sit on the chair with arm supported on the table or lie down on the bed.
- Roll the sleeves of the shirt of left arm if patient is wearing long sleeve dress. It should be 5 inches above the elbow. In case sleeves are tight, loosen it.
- Place the centre of the deflated cuff of the BP apparatus firmly around the patient's arm, 2 inches above the elbow joint or brachial artery.
